Sometimes, you might have the ability to drive your brand-new automobile home from the dealer the same day you purchase it. At various other times, you might need to prepare pickup or delivery of your car at a later day. Yet in either scenario, the dealership needs to supply you with a clean vehicle and a full storage tank of gas.
You must additionally expect a demonstration of the key functions of your new cars and truck, consisting of safety and security functions and pairing your phone with the car's Bluetooth innovation. Many dealerships will certainly also manage the procedure of registering your auto and acquiring your license layers in your place. However, relying on your state of home, you may have to pay real estate tax prior to the dealer can finish this procedure for you.

, cars and truck dealers have historically been an essential resource of state and regional sales tax obligations. By 2010, all US states had regulations that restricted makers from side-stepping independent auto dealerships and selling cars and trucks straight to customers.
Today, straight sales by a car manufacturer to consumers are limited by many states in the U.S. with franchise legislations that need brand-new cars to be sold just by qualified and adhered, individually possessed car dealerships. read more The initial female auto dealer in the USA was Rachel "Mother" Krouse that in 1903 opened her service, Krouse Electric motor Cars And Truck Business, in Philadelphia, Pennsylvania.

Audi has actually trying out a hi-tech showroom that permits clients to configure and experience vehicles on 1:1 scale electronic screens. In markets where it is permitted, Mercedes-Benz opened up city centre brand shops. Tesla Motors has declined the dealership sales design based on the concept that dealers do not properly describe the advantages of their cars, and they might not rely upon third-party car dealerships to manage their sales.

The franchisor can act opportunistically by imposing restraints and concern on the franchisee after the last has sustained sunk costs, such as buying physical properties and developing a reputation with clients. The franchisor can for example need that vehicles be cost low cost, and services be carried out for little compensation.

Automobile dealers have lobbied for policies that enhance the survival and earnings of automobile dealerships: By 2010, all US states had laws that prohibited manufacturers from side-stepping independent auto suppliers and marketing autos to consumers directly. By 2009, the majority of states enforced constraints on the creation of new dealerships to take on incumbent car dealerships.
Many states prevent manufacturers from involving in "amount requiring" whereby makers need that dealers purchase cars that they had not gotten. Many states limit the capability of makers to differentiate between auto dealers (for instance, by providing far better terms to large cars and truck dealerships with economies of scale or suppliers that provide better customer care).
